Predictions of the effect of clumping on the wind properties of O-type stars
Original language description
Aims. Both empirical evidence and theoretical ndings indicate that the stellar winds of massive early-type stars are inhomogeneous, i.e., porous and clumpy. For relatively dense winds, empirically derived mass-loss rates might be reconciled with predictions if these empirical rates are corrected for clumping. The predictions, however, do not account for structure in the wind. To allow for a consistent comparison, we investigate and quantify the e ect of clumpiness and porosity of the out ow on the predicted wind energy and the maximal e ect on the mass-loss rate of O-type stars. Methods. Combining non-LTE model atmospheres and a Monte Carlo method to compute the transfer of momentum from the photons to the gas, the e ect of clumping and porosity on theenergy transferred from the radiation eld to the wind is computed in out ows in which the clumping and porosity strati cation is parameterized by heuristic prescriptions.
